مقالة سلعة

ما الجديد في أدوات التطوير في مؤتمر Google I / O 2018

protection click fraud

كان Android و Chrome معروفين بمدى صعوبة البناء من أجلهما. ليس بعد الآن. تواصل Google تحسين أدوات المطورين الخاصة بها عامًا بعد عام ، وفي مؤتمر I / O 2018، هناك الكثير من الأشياء التي تجعلك متحمسًا بشأنها.

ما الجديد والمثير في أدوات التطوير في I / O 2018؟

كان أكبر إعلان لمطوري تطبيقات Android هو أندرويد ستوديو 3.2. ليس لأن الجميع يحب رقمًا أعلى ، ولكن بسبب بعض الميزات الضخمة التي ستأتي معه. في حين أن أشياء مثل أداة تقليص ومحسن جديدة رائعة جدًا بطريقة ما ، إلا أن هناك بعض الميزات الرائعة التي تواجه المستخدم قريبًا.

  • Android Jetpack - Jetpack عبارة عن مجموعة من الميزات التي يمكن للمطورين توصيلها مباشرة بتطبيقاتهم التي تدعم أربعة مكونات رئيسية للتطوير: الهندسة المعمارية ، وواجهة المستخدم ، والأساس ، والسلوك. تغطي هذه المكونات أشياء مثل إدارة البيانات والرسوم المتحركة وتشغيل الوسائط والأذونات وغير ذلك الكثير. ونظرًا لأنها غير مضمنة في Android نفسه ، يمكن لـ Google إضافة المزيد في أي وقت ومن السهل تنفيذها من خلال مكتبة دعم Android.

  • حزم التطبيقات - تعرف Google ، مثلها مثل المطورين ، أنه عندما يصبح التطبيق كبيرًا جدًا ، يتوقف المستخدمون عن الرغبة في تنزيله. يمكن أن تعني رسوم البيانات والمساحة الخالية أن تطبيقك يفقد قاعدة التثبيت الخاصة به أثناء نموه. لمحاربة ذلك ، قدمت Google حزم التطبيقات و Google Play Dynamic Delivery. يمكن للمطور وضع كل ما هو مطلوب لتشغيل التطبيق على بنيات متعددة وبلغات متعددة وحدة تحكم مطوري Google Play وجعلها تنشئ حزمًا تحتوي فقط على الملفات التي يحتاجها مستخدم معين. ثم يبدأ Google Play Dynamic Delivery في العمل ويقدم الملفات المناسبة إلى المستخدمين المناسبين.

  • الشرائح - الشرائح عبارة عن أجزاء صغيرة "بعيدة" من تطبيقك يمكن عرضها في مكان ما مثل شريط الإشعارات أو داخل بحث Google. أحد الأمثلة المعطاة كان مشغل موسيقى تم لصقه الان العب يتحكم في البحث عندما يبحث المستخدم عن الموسيقى. إجراءات التطبيق مرئية بشكل أساسي مساعد جوجل الإجراءات التي تسمح للمستخدم بفعل شيء مثل مشاهدة مقطع فيديو أو طلب الطعام من خلاله الخاص بك التطبيق من أي شاشة تقريبًا. عند تجميعها معًا ، يمكن أن تغير الطريقة التي نستخدم بها هواتف Android الخاصة بنا.

Android P يجلب بعض واجهات برمجة التطبيقات الجديدة أيضًا. ستتيح التطبيقات المطورة لـ P للمطورين معرفة مدة استخدام التطبيق و كيف يتم استخدامه. يمكنهم بعد ذلك تقديم ملاحظات مثل نصحك بأن الوقت قد حان لإغلاق الهاتف. هناك أيضًا مدير جديد للقياسات الحيوية بحيث يمكن لمصنعي الأجهزة تنفيذ أشياء مثل مسح قزحية العين من خلال العنصر الآمن على الجهاز بسهولة. وبالطبع ، تبدو عناصر واجهة المستخدم الجديدة مثل الإشعارات وإجراءات المساعد رائعة.

تقدم Verizon Pixel 4a مقابل 10 دولارات شهريًا فقط على خطوط جديدة غير محدودة

ما الجديد في أدوات تطوير Android؟

تبدو الأدوات داخل Android Studio جيدة أيضًا مع الإصدار 3.2. يتم الترحيب دائمًا بالتغييرات الصغيرة المصممة لجعل إنشاء تطبيقات رائعة أسهل وأسرع ، ولاقت هذه "الأشياء الصغيرة" ترحيبًا حارًا.

  • سيتم تشغيل Android Emulator بشكل أسرع بسبب أدوات مثل دعم اللقطة وإدارة أفضل للموارد. أظهر العرض التوضيحي المحاكي ، مكتملًا بإطار الجهاز ، وفتح اختبار التحمل على Android 3D وتشغيله 2 ثانية. نعم اثنان. ثواني. لم أصدق ذلك حتى شاهدته عدة مرات.
  • تصميم المواد - كان التصميم متعدد الأبعاد طريقة سهلة لجعل التطبيقات تتبع مظهرًا متسقًا وتراجع ، لكنها كانت كذلك جدا ثابتة. تصميم المواد هو تصميم متعدد الأبعاد لن يجعل كل تطبيق يبدو كما هو. احصل على كعكتك وتناولها أيضًا!
  • ستتيح لك امتدادات Kotlin التجريبية إسقاط تلك الأشياء العادية التي تحتاج إلى القيام بها مرارًا وتكرارًا في تطبيقك بنقرة واحدة أو اثنتين.
  • يعد دعم تطبيقات AR في المحاكي أمرًا مهمًا جدًا.

لقد رأينا أيضًا بعض الأدوات الجديدة للتعلم الآلي ولغة Flutter ودعمًا أفضل للحوسبة السحابية. أصبح التطوير لنظام Android أفضل وأفضل وأسهل وأسهل.

وماذا عن أدوات Chrome؟

Android Studio ، بالإضافة إلى دعم تطبيق Linux العام ، قادم إلى Pixelbook. إذا لم يتم إصدار أي إعلانات أخرى ، فسيظل هذا أفضل مؤتمر Google I / O على الإطلاق. لكننا رأينا أيضًا عرضًا توضيحيًا يتيح للمطور إنشاء تطبيق واحد محسّن لأي شاشة ، وشمل ذلك شاشات Chromebook الكبيرة.

سنتعلم المزيد حول أدوات تطوير الويب وتصحيح الأخطاء مثل LightHouse في الأيام القادمة.

أي شيء عن الفوشيه؟

ما هى ضارب الى الحمرة? بكل جدية ، بعيدًا عن الإشارة الموجزة للغة Flutter ، لم يظهر أي شيء نريد معرفته عن نظام التشغيل المستقبلي من Google. لا نتوقع ذلك حقًا ، لأن Google I / O يدور حول التغييرات في الأدوات الحالية والميزات الجديدة للأشياء التي نستخدمها بالفعل.

instagram story viewer